Schneider Electric LC1D Series Contactor, 32A Current Rating, 220V AC Coil Voltage - LC1D188M7
This contactor is an essential component in industrial automation systems. Designed for reversing applications, it provides reliable control for resistive loads with a coil voltage of 220V AC. Compact dimensions of 91mm in width, 45mm in height, and 99mm in depth make it suitable for various installations.
Features & Benefits
• 4 poles ensure versatile control for complex circuits
• Operates at a maximum of 690V AC, handling high voltage applications
• Designed for a contact current rating of 32A, suitable for substantial loads
• DIN rail mounting facilitates easy installation in control panels
• Screw terminal configuration allows secure and straightforward wiring
• Capable of enduring operating temperatures from -40°C to +60°C

What operational voltage and current ratings does it support?
It supports a rated operational voltage of up to 690V AC and is rated for a maximum contact current of 32A, ensuring compatibility with various high-power applications.
How does the DIN rail mounting benefit installation?
DIN rail mounting simplifies the process of integrating the contactor into existing electrical panels, providing a stable and professional installation while allowing for easy maintenance.
What environmental conditions can this contactor withstand?
It can operate effectively within a temperature range of -40°C to +60°C, and is also resistant to vibration and shock, making it reliable in demanding environments.
